Subject: [PATCH v3 2/2] linux-custom: Add a provision to support CONFIG_LOCALVERSION_AUTO

This change might be useful for downstream layers to set CONFIG_LOCALVERSION_AUTO
in their base defconfig to append the version automatically to the kernel release.
Presently ISAR doesn't have this support, hence add this provision.
Here we try to find the CONFIG_LOCALVERSION_AUTO availability and .git present during
build the kernel package, unfortunately we are not getting the .git directory in the dpkg_build stage
even if we are fetching the git repo, this is due to sbuild always using the sources (dsc) file
to build the package, when we generate the dsc file it creates the tar ball without .git, hence
during the dpkg_build stage it is not possible to get the latest commit HEAD value using "git rev-parse --verify HEAD"
To solve this issue, we have base .config and .git available in the do_dpkg_source stage, here we try to find the
latest commit and write them into .scmversion file, later during the kernel build package stage
we are calling the kernelrelease target to set the localversion, this setlocalversion script
handle the availability of .scmversion file and append the string accordingly to the kernelrelease.
Added qemuamd64-cip BSP to demonstrate this feature.

diff --git a/meta/recipes-kernel/linux/linux-custom.inc b/meta/recipes-kernel/linux/linux-custom.inc
index 0f23d6f0..bf6c879b 100644
--- a/meta/recipes-kernel/linux/linux-custom.inc
+++ b/meta/recipes-kernel/linux/linux-custom.inc
@@ -296,6 +296,16 @@ EOF
done
}
+get_localversion_auto() {
+ if grep -q "^CONFIG_LOCALVERSION_AUTO=y" ${S}/${KERNEL_BUILD_DIR}/.config; then
+ cd ${S}
+ if head=$(git rev-parse --verify --short HEAD 2>/dev/null); then
+ echo "-g${head}" >${S}/.scmversion
+ fi
+ fi
+}
+
do_dpkg_source:prepend() {
dpkg_configure_kernel
+ get_localversion_auto
}
